The process of ending a Factor meal subscription through the mobile application involves several specific steps. Users must navigate to the account settings, locate the subscription management section, and then follow the prompts to finalize the cancellation. This action effectively terminates the recurring deliveries of prepared meals.

Frequently Asked Questions

The following questions address common inquiries related to ending a Factor meal subscription through the application. Clarity on these points ensures a smoother cancellation process.

Question 1: Is subscription termination immediate?

Subscription termination is not always immediate. The cancellation date depends on the user’s selection and the Factor’s processing timeframe. Users must coordinate the termination date with their billing cycle to avoid unintended charges.

Question 2: Will funds be returned after the subscription’s end?

Refund eligibility after subscription termination depends on the specific terms and conditions of the agreement. Partial refunds may be issued for unused credits, subject to Factor’s refund policies.

Question 3: Where is the specific location of the setting to end subscription?

The option to end a Factor meal subscription is within the account’s “Subscription Settings.” Users can access this section through the app’s menu to find and initiate the termination procedure.

Question 4: Does it cost to end the subscription process early?

Termination fees may apply if the subscription is ended before the committed term. Reviewing the terms and conditions will provide insights into potential fees associated with early termination.

Question 5: Can the end of the subscription be reverted if mistakenly requested?

Reversing a cancellation request may be possible, depending on the timeframe and Factor’s policies. Contacting customer service immediately after a mistaken cancellation is advisable.

Question 6: Is account deletion automatic upon subscription termination?

Account deletion is not automatic upon subscription termination. Account deletion is a separate request that requires an independent submission.

Tips for Navigating the Factor Meal Subscription Cancellation Process

Effective subscription management requires careful attention to detail, especially during termination. The following tips outline best practices for navigating the Factor meal subscription cancellation process.

Tip 1: Review the Terms and Conditions: Prior to initiating cancellation, examine the subscription agreement’s terms and conditions. This document outlines cancellation policies, including potential fees or required notice periods. Understanding these stipulations prevents unforeseen charges.

Tip 2: Note the Billing Cycle: Determine the specific billing cycle for the Factor meal subscription. Cancelling close to the billing date may result in charges for the subsequent period. Align the cancellation date to minimize financial obligations.

Tip 3: Document All Communication: Maintain a record of all communication with Factor regarding the cancellation. This includes emails, chat logs, and confirmation numbers. These records serve as evidence of the cancellation request in case of future discrepancies.

Tip 4: Verify the Cancellation Date: Confirm the effective cancellation date with Factor customer service. Ensure that the date aligns with the desired termination timeline and prevents further deliveries. Discrepancies should be addressed promptly.

Tip 5: Monitor Bank Statements: After initiating cancellation, regularly monitor bank statements for any unauthorized charges from Factor. Report any discrepancies to both Factor and the financial institution immediately.

Tip 6: Retain Confirmation of Cancellation: Securely store the cancellation confirmation email or document. This confirmation serves as proof of the termination and protects against potential billing errors in the future.
